0 votes 0 votes The above is a question of SJF with the prediction of BT. It is incomplete though. If I use simple averaging then: (5+4+3)/3 = 4 which is right if I followed this method. For using exponential averaging we need, α: smoothening factor and τ1: predicted burst of process 1. How did you get 3.85? Maybe I'm wrong somewhere.
